What is the HIBT Bug Bounty Program?

The HIBT bug bounty program is designed to enhance the security of the HIBT blockchain platform by offering rewards to ethical hackers who report vulnerabilities. This not only promotes a secure digital currency environment but also fosters community engagement. Here are key points to consider:

  • Incentives for Security Researchers: Hackers can earn financial rewards based on the severity of the security threat they identify.
  • Continuous Improvement: The program encourages ongoing security assessments, ensuring HIBT stays ahead of potential attacks.
  • Community Trust: A transparent bug bounty fosters user confidence, crucial for the growth of digital currency platforms.

How Does the Program Work?

Participating in the HIBT bug bounty program is straightforward:

  • Interested hackers must register on the official HIBT platform.
  • They can scout for vulnerabilities—this ranges from code weaknesses to outdated security protocols.
  • If a vulnerability is reported and verified, the hacker receives a bounty reward, which can be a direct payment or HIBT tokens.

This method of outsourcing security testing to the open community not only uncovers risks but also accelerates the development process.
